site stats

Sed 某行插入

Web15 Aug 2024 · Mac sed 插入或替换为多行文本. 之前在处理 hexo 文章路径时(《 如何在Hexo中对文章md文件分类 》)用过 sed 来插入内容,命令如下:. 不知是否插入文本不能用 s 指定模式的分隔符,所以改变一下思路,用替换来实现。. 但是尝试过把换行符换成 \n ,但 … Web12 Jan 2024 · Linux Sed 教程:有趣的 Sed 替换示例 Tiamo_T 发表于 2024/01/12 16:59:39 2024/01/12 【摘要】 在本文中,让我们通过几个实际示例来了解一些在 sed 中使用“s”替代命令的有趣解决方法。

Unix Sed 教程:追加、插入、替换和计数文件行-云社区-华为云

Web26 Jul 2024 · sed指定某行插入、追加、全局替换,sed指定某行插入、追加、全局替换分类:Linux (1088) (0)有时候会有这样的需求,在指定的行后面或者是前面追加一行,这 … Web30 Jul 2024 · sed是一个非交互性性文本编辑器, 它编辑文件或标准输入导出的文件拷贝。 标准输入可能是来自键盘、文件重定向、字符串或变量,或者是一个管道文件。 map of golf courses in central florida https://round1creative.com

macOS下sed指定行插入字符串 - 知乎

Web您不需要使用 sed 进行替换,而实际上,您只需要在行前插入一个制表符。. 与仅打印出来相比,替换这种情况的操作代价很高,尤其是在处理大文件时。. 它也更容易阅读,因为它不是正则表达式。. 如果您知道某些字符没有使用,您可以将"\t“转换为其他字符 ... Web您的 sed 版本显然不支持 \n在 RHS 中(替换的右侧)。你应该阅读 THE SED FAQ由 Eric Pement 维护以选择一种可能的解决方案。 我建议先尝试插入文字换行符。 下面是它的引述。 4.1。如何在替换的 RHS 中插入换行符? Web28 Jan 2024 · 二、sed插入数据 按行. -- "g" 代表每行出现的字符全部替换,在替换特定字符的场景下,便可发挥作用,否则只会替换每行的第一个出现字符,而不往后搜寻. Unix系统里,每行结尾只有“”, … map of golf courses in hudson valley

sed插入和附加新行 - 简书

Category:sed插入和附加新行 - 简书

Tags:Sed 某行插入

Sed 某行插入

How to Use the sed Command on Linux - How-To Geek

Web28 Jul 2024 · sed插入和附加新行. sed可以在文本的某一行前或者后插入一行或者多行文本。这涉及到insert和append两个命令。 插入(insert,i)会在指定行前增加一个新行: $ … Web24 Jan 2024 · sed指定某行插入、追加、全局替换分类:Linux(1088) (0)有时候会有这样的需求,在指定的行后面或者是前面追加一行,这个时候可以使用sed来完成,具体用法如 …

Sed 某行插入

Did you know?

Web19 Mar 2024 · Linux sed在某一行前面、后面追加(转载) 如果知道行号可以用下面的方法. sed -i '88 r b.file' a.file. 在a.txt的第88行插入文件b.txt. awk '1;NR==88{system("cat b.file")}' … Web5 Apr 2024 · sed 和 vi 不同,sed是行编辑器。 sed是从文件或管道中读取一行,处理一行,输出一行;再读取一行,再处理一行,再输出一行,直到最后一行。 每当处理一行时,把当前处理的行存储在临时缓冲区中,称为 模式空间(Pattern Space) ,接着用sed命令处理缓冲区中的内容,处理完成后,把缓冲区的内容 ...

Web29 Aug 2016 · sed是一种在线编辑器,它一次只处理一行内容,并将结果发送到屏幕。 具体过程如下: 1) 首先sed把当前正在处理的行保存在一个临时缓存区中(也称为模式空间); 2) 然后处理临时缓冲区中的行,完成后把该行发送到屏幕上。 Web20 Jul 2024 · sed 使用教程 - 通读篇(30分钟入门系列). 和上篇 awk 分享一样,作为通读性的分享,不想引入太过复杂的东西,依然从日常工作中碰到的 80% 的需求出发,重点阐述最重点的部门,工作原理等,普及一些对sed的意识,明白能帮我们解决哪些问题。. 通读类分 …

Web1 sed基础. sed编辑器被称作流编辑器(stream editor),是一个“非交互式的”面向字符流的编辑器。能同时处理多个文件多行的内容,可以不对原文件改动,将修改后的数据发送到STDOUT,还可以对原文件改动,但是不会再屏幕上返回结果。 Web16 Apr 2024 · Shell脚本,sed多行文本处理:i插入,a追加,r读取导入,w另存导出 sed多行文本处理: O、常用指令 1、i(insert)插入 2、a(append)追加 3、r(read)读取文 …

Web9 Jul 2024 · linux系统中sed命令在指定行前(后)插入内容. 本文转载自 小鲨鱼2024 查看原文 2024-07-09 00:27 1143 linux shell. 1、测试数据如下:. [root@centos79 test]# ls a.txt [root@centos79 test]# cat a.txt 3 4 5 d g 3 s g 8 k s g 2 5 d s c w a r t e 4 s. 2、在第2行后插 …

Web8 Nov 2024 · sed在行首插入tab制表符 偶然发现sed "1i \t helloworld" -i sed.txt 执行结果并未在行首出现tab制表符而是t字符。 解决办法是sed "1i \\t helloworld" -i sed.txt map of golf courses in myrtle beach scWeb16 Jan 2024 · 使用 sed 命令追加行. Sed 提供了命令“a”,它在每一行之后附加一行地址或模式。 Syntax: #sed 'ADDRESS a\ Line which you want to append' filename #sed … map of golf courses in orlandoWeb19 Mar 2024 · 对应的命令进行查漏补缺以及更新知识点在起对应的进程时,每个进程都修改对应的sid(通过vim,交互式编辑),过于麻烦,有没有批量修改的语法或者语句(除了自已写一个脚本同步),答案是有的,那就是sed命令sed命令:流编辑模式,通过规则过滤来编辑数据本身该命令执行之后,会将其缓存区 ... map of golf courses in torontoWeb29 May 2012 · LINUX SHELL中使用sed匹配某一行并替换这一行的内容. 工作要求:某个文件中有一行构建号:BUILD_NUMBER=06其中06是不固定的。. 如何每次构建能够自动替换 … map of golf courses in peiWeb4 Jun 2024 · 它取决于 sed 的版本。传统上(意味着任何不使用GNU sed 的东西),您必须在 i 命令后使用反斜杠换行符来指定要插入的行。末尾没有反斜杠的最后一行指示插入的文本 … kroger distribution chehalis waWeb15 Jun 2024 · [root@jie1 ~]# cat myfile #文件内容 hello world i am li how are you li [root@jie1 ~]# cat test #将用sed操作的文件的内容 Ethernet #BOOTPROTO = " dhcp " HWADDR = " 00:0C:29:90:79:78 " ONBOOT = " yes " IPADDR = 172.16. 10.12 NETMASK = 255.255. 0.0 [root@jie1 ~]# sed-i ' /Ethernet/r myfile ' test #在匹配Ethernet的行,读进来另 … kroger distribution center oklahoma cityWeb29 May 2024 · sed命令可以使用注释来注释某一行命令。注释以#开头,直到行末为止。例如: sed 's/old/new/ #这是替换命令,将old替换为new/ ' file.txt 在这个例子中,sed命令 … map of golf courses near myrtle beach